当前位置: 首页 >
mysql既然是可重复读,为什么 乐观锁可以生效?
- 人气:
可重复读会使乐观锁进入无限自旋中,原因是select语句查询到一直是mvcc一致性读视图,这个数据是不会更新的,导致cas中的查询环节失效,以至于更新一直失败。
解决办法:1、事务外循环,每次cas都重开事务。
2、事务内循环,cas的查询语句加for update,因为加了锁所以性能很差。
3、降低事务隔离级别为读已提交,导致一致性视图失效。
4、最推荐的,没有事务就是最好的事务,对于多个源频繁修改同一条数据某个字段的情况,应该考虑…。
推荐资讯
- 2025-06-22node 项目中如何使用 Node Schedule 创建定时任务?
- 2025-06-22为什么外企愿意向中国转让高铁技术?
- 2025-06-22Flutter 为什么没有一款好用的UI框架?
- 2025-06-23联想 128GB 超大内存迷你 AMD 主机上架,此款主机有哪些亮点?
- 2025-06-23什么是 5G 固定无线接入(FWA)?
- 2025-06-23组nas一定要TDP低的cpu吗?
- 2025-06-22北京日报点名批评“苏超”过度娱乐化,它是否管的太宽了?为什么无良媒体不会被查封取缔?
- 2025-06-22目前最新的VR眼镜可以代替电脑的显示屏吗?自己装一个主机,然后不买屏显示器了?
- 2025-06-22postgresql能取代mongodb吗?
- 2025-06-23以色列为什么要打伊朗?
- 2025-06-23为什么感觉wps的用户越来越多,office没人用了?
- 2025-06-22有哪些是你用上了mac才知道的事?
- 2025-06-2320届设计系,我的设计水平很差吗,找不到合适的工作?
- 2025-06-22女婿不喜欢去丈母娘家的原因是什么?
- 2025-06-23AI如何辅助编程?
- 2025-06-22为什么小男孩小时候要比小女孩难养好多?
推荐产品
-
Flutter 为什么没有一款好用的UI框架?
有, 而且很高质量! (辛苦整理全是收藏,没有关注点赞和评论 -
评价一下Proxmox VE与ESXi的优劣?
华为服务器,无法安装Proxmox VE,测试了7.4.1和 -
为什么《绝区零》打磨了那么多细节的同时,却有一个灾难性的UI设计?
先叠个甲,曾经的交互设计师一枚,同时也是ZZZ玩家。 -
自己拥有一台服务器可以做哪些很酷的事情?
11月3日更新: 听取建议,逐渐缩减VM,转移到CT当中,然
最新资讯